£10 left how to make it stretch or ideas on how to make money fast .

54 replies

whatislove · 09/12/2017 09:43

as above really , I have £10 in my bank account and no cash. my gas went off yesterday so we are without heating or hot water . minimum I need to put in to get it back on is £7.68 if i do that i will have £2 to survive on until Tuesday. electricity I haven't dared check but I would guess it's close to empty .
food I have 5 eggs , 12 fish fingers and some chicken dippers .
I have no idea what to do , I have struggles financially since my partner walked out on me and our 3 kids 6 months ago but this week has got to be the worst . I am receiving benefits but thanks to benefit cap less than a 3rd of the rent is paid via housing benefit so I need to make up £400 a month on the little I receive.

I have listed everything I can think of to sell but to be honest anything of any value was sold months ago. I sold stuff on eBay but because I'm a new seller paypal held the funds for 21 days which obviously is no good.
I have no friends or family to turn too the only person I could ask was ex which I have and he promised to top up gas but he hasn t. He mover to America 4 months ago and hasn't seen or bothered with the kids since .

Christmas is just over 2 weeks I have 2 presents bought that I have now had to try and sell no tree no decorations and honestly just despair at how my life has turned out . my daughter's nursery is going to get some gifts , they do some Christmas collection in coordination with local church so that's as relief atleast .

is there any thing obvious I'm missing ? I have tried finding survey sites to make some money but not getting anywhere fast.
foodbanks i know need referal for or is there any you can self refer ?

is there anywhere else i could sell thing other than gumtree/eBay?

MyDcAreMarvel · 09/12/2017 11:12

OP CLAIM DLA FOR YOUR NINE YEAR OLD. Sorry to shout but although not immediate it will help so much long term. You will then not be subject to the benefit cap at all. You will also revive an extra £60- £80 a week tax credits plus the dla plus carers allowance at £62.70 ( your IS will reduce but you will still be better off by £30 from the carers allowance) .
You do not need you dd to have been diagnosed yet to claim.
Pm me if you want help.

ToesInWater · 09/12/2017 11:25

Go to Citizens Advice. They can help negotiate with utilities, do a benefits check for you and will have info on charities in your area that can maybe help with food in the short term. It sounds like you are in a horrible situation, I hope things get better for you.
